The award-winning sports show from Wondery, known for delivering the best storytelling in sports. Every Wednesday and Friday, co-hosts Tiffany Oshinsky and Anders Kelto dive into the biggest and most fascinating sports stories of the day, as told by the reporters who cover them up close. C.J. Stroud Never Had A Doubt
Q: Do you think there’s a connection between CJ. Stroud's background and his leadership skills?
Yes, Stroud believes his challenging background has shaped his resilience and ability to lead effectively at such a young age.
C.J. Stroud Never Had A Doubt
Q: What is Stroud's relationship with his father like these days?
Stroud's relationship with his father has improved significantly; they now communicate regularly and Stroud has found forgiveness.
C.J. Stroud Never Had A Doubt
Q: What is the S2 test and how did it impact Stroud?
The S2 test is a cognition response test that Stroud scored poorly on, causing doubt about his preparedness for the NFL, especially compared to his peers like Bryce Young.
C.J. Stroud Never Had A Doubt
Q: Can you explain what happened to C.J.'s father and the fallout for the family?
C.J.'s father was arrested on serious charges when C.J. was 13, leading to a lifelong prison sentence that drastically impacted C.J.'s family dynamics and upbringing.

Frequently Asked Questions About The Lead

What is The Lead about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focusing on the intricate narratives found within the world of sports, the show engages listeners with deep dives into significant stories and events, often featuring insights from the reporters who closely cover these topics. Each episode reveals emotional tales that range from personal feats to large-scale athletic events, giving listeners a unique blend of thorough reporting and relatable storytelling. The exploration of sports culture transcends mere stats, aiming to shed light on the complex dynamics at play within the sporting landscape and how they resonate with audiences.
